书悦天下 -ELK stack权威指南
本书资料更新时间:2025-01-19 23:20:56

ELK stack权威指南 下载 pdf 百度网盘 epub 免费 2025 电子书 mobi 在线

ELK stack权威指南精美图片
》ELK stack权威指南电子书籍版权问题 请点击这里查看《

ELK stack权威指南书籍详细信息

  • ISBN:9787111516347
  • 作者:暂无作者
  • 出版社:暂无出版社
  • 出版时间:2015-10
  • 页数:391
  • 价格:79.00元
  • 纸张:暂无纸张
  • 装帧:暂无装帧
  • 开本:暂无开本
  • 语言:未知
  • 丛书:暂无丛书
  • TAG:暂无
  • 豆瓣评分:暂无豆瓣评分
  • 豆瓣短评:点击查看
  • 豆瓣讨论:点击查看
  • 豆瓣目录:点击查看
  • 读书笔记:点击查看
  • 原文摘录:点击查看
  • 更新时间:2025-01-19 23:20:56

内容简介:

ELK stack是以Elasticsearch、Logstash、Kibana三个开源软件为主的数据处理工具链,是目前开源界最流行的实时数据分析解决方案,成为实时日志处理领域开源界的第一选择。然而,ELK stack并不是实时数据分析的灵丹妙药,使用不恰当,反而会事倍功半。本书对ELK stack的原理进行了解剖,不仅分享了大量实战案例和实现效果,而且分析了部分源代码,使读者不仅知其然还知其所以然。读者可通过本书快速掌握实时日志处理方法,并搭建自己的数据分析系统。本书分为三大部分,共19章。第一部分“Logstash”介绍Logstash的安装与配置、场景示例、性能与测试、扩展方案、源码解析、插件开发等;第二部分“Elasticsearch”介绍Elasticsearch的架构原理、数据接口用例、性能优化、测试和扩展方案、映射与模板的定制、监控方案等;第三部分“Kibana”介绍Kibana 3和Kibana 4的特点对比,并分别讲解了Kibana 3和Kibana 4的配置、案例与源代码解析。


书籍目录:

第部分 Logstash

第1章入门示例 3

1.1下载安装 3

1.2HellOWbrld 5

1.3配置语法 7

1.3.1语法 8

1.3.2命令行参数 10

1.4插件安装 1l

1.5长期运行方式 12

第2章插件配置 15

2.1输入插件 15

2.1.1标准输入 16

2.1.2文件输入 17

2.1.3 TCP输入 18

2.1.4 syslog输入 19

2.1.5 collectd输入 21

2.2编解码配置 23

2.2.1 JSON编解码 24

2.2.2多行事件编码 -25

2.2.3网络流编码 26

2.3过滤器配置 _28

2.3.1 date时间处理 28

2.3.2 grok正则捕获 30

2.3.3 GeoIP地址查询 33

2.3.4 JSON编解码 34

2.3.5 key-value切分 35

2.3.6 metrics数值统计 36

2.3.7 mutate数据修改 37

2.3.8随心所欲的Ruby处理 42

2.3.9 split拆分事件 _43

2.3.10 elapsed 43

2.4输出插件 44

2.4.1输出到Elasticsearch 44

2.4.2发送email 49

2.4.3调用系统命令执行 ’50

2.4.4保存成文件 50

2.4.5报警发送到Nagios 51

2.4.6 statsd 52

2.4.7标准输出stdout 54

?2.4.8 TCP发送数据 55

2.4.9输出到HDFS 55

第3章场景示例 57

3.1 Nginx访问日志 57

3.1.1 grok处理方式 57

3.1.2 split处理方式 -58

3.1.3 json格式 -6l

3.1.4 syslog方式发送 62

3.2 Nginx错误日志 62

3.3 Postfix日志 63

3.4 0ssec日志 64

3.4.1配置所有Ossec agent采用

syslog输出 -64

3.4.2配置Logstash 65

3.4.3推荐Kibana仪表盘 65

3.5Windows系统日志 67

3.5.1采集端配置 67

3.5.2接收解析端配置 68

3.6 Java日志 69

3.6.1 Log4J配置 70

3.6.2 Logstash配置 70

3.6.3异常堆栈测试验证 70

3.6.4 JSON Event layout 71

3.7 MySQL慢查询日志 -73

3.8 Docker日志 74

3.8.1记录到主机磁盘 75

3.8.2通过logspout收集 75

第4章性能与监控 77

4.1性能测试 77

4.1.1配置示例 77

4.1.2使用方式 78

4.1.3额外的话 79

4.2监控方案 79

4.2.1 logstash-input-heartbeat心跳

检测方式 80

4.2.2 JMX启动参数方式 8l

第5章扩展方案 83

5.1通过Redis队列扩展 84

5.1.1读取Redis数据 84

5.1.2采用list类型扩展Logstash''''85

5.1.3输出到Redis 86

5.2通过Kafka队列扩展 87

5.2.1 Logstashl.4版本插件的安装 88

5.2.2 Input配置 88

5.2.3 0utput配置 90

5.3 logstash-forwarder'''. 91

5.3.1 Indexer端配置 91

5.3.2 Shipper端配置 92

5.3.3 AIX上的logstash-forwarder-

java -‘93

5.4 Rsyslog''''' 95

5.4.1常用模块介绍 95

5.4.2与Logstash合作 96

5.4.3 Mmextemal模块 ’97

5.5 NxlOg ‘99

5.6 Heka 101

5.7 Fluentd 102

5.7.1配置示例 103

5.7.2 Fluentd插件 -104

?5.8 MeSSage::PaSSing 104

第6章Logstash源码解析 --107

6.2.1 Input中的 Codec ll0

6.2.2 0utput中的 Worker 111

第7章插件开发 113

7.1插件格式 113

7.2插件的关键方法 114

7.3插件打包 115

7.4 Filter插件开发示例 116

7.4.1 mmdb数据库的生成方法 116

7.4.2 LogStash::Filters::Mmdb实现117

7.4.3 logstash-filter-mmdb打包 l l 9

7.5 Input插件开发示例 119

7.5.1 FileWatch模块原理 120

7.5.2 LogStash::Inputs::Utmp实现 l21

7.6 0utput插件开发示例 124

第二部分 Elasticsearch

第8章架构原理 129

8.1准实时索引的实现 129

8.1.1动态更新的Lucene索引 129

8.1.2利用磁盘缓存实现的

准实时检索 l30

8.1.3 translog提供的磁盘同步

控制 131

8.2 segmentmerge的影响 132

8.2.1归并线程配置 133

8.2.2归并策略 134

8.2.3 0ptimize接口 134

8.3 routing和replica的读写过程 134

8.3.1路由计算 134

8.3.2副本致性 135

8.4 shard的allocate控制 136

8.4.1 reroute接口 138

8.4.2冷热数据的读写分离 138

8.5 自动发现的配置 139

8.5.1 multicast方式 140

8.5.2 unicast方式 l40

第9章数据接口用例 141

9.1增删改查操作 141

9.2搜索请求 143

9.2.1全文搜索 143

9.2.2聚合请求 145

9.3脚本 147

9.3.1动态提交 147

9.3.2固定文件 l47

9.3.3其他语言 148

9.4重建索引 148

9.4.1 Perl客户端 149

9.4.2用Logstash重建索引 l49

9.5 Spark Streaming交互 150

第10章性能优化 l53

10.1 bulk提交 153

10.1.1bulk大小 154

第11章测试和扩展方案167

第12章映射与模版的订制181

第13章监控方案189

第14章Elasticsearch在运维监控领域的其他应用215

第三部分Kibana

第15章Kibana的产品对比231

第16章Kibana3 235

第17章Kibana3 源码解析297

第18章Kibana4 319

第19章Kibana4源码解析363


作者介绍:

饶琛琳,新浪网系统架构师,曾任人人网技术专家,中华网高级运维工程师等职位。参与了大规模系统的运维监控设计与自动化平台建设,对CDN架构、系统监控和日志分析都有丰富的经验。乐于分享,是ElasticsearchChina用户组负责人之一,活跃于Puppet和Logstash等开源社区,分享了大量技术文章。


出版社信息:

暂无出版社相关信息,正在全力查找中!


书籍摘录:

暂无相关书籍摘录,正在全力查找中!


在线阅读/听书/购买/PDF下载地址:


原文赏析:

暂无原文赏析,正在全力查找中!


其它内容:

书籍介绍

ELK stack是以Elasticsearch、Logstash、Kibana三个开源软件为主的数据处理工具链,是目前开源界最流行的实时数据分析解决方案,成为实时日志处理领域开源界的第一选择。然而,ELK stack并不是实时数据分析的灵丹妙药,使用不恰当,反而会事倍功半。本书对ELK stack的原理进行了解剖,不仅分享了大量实战案例和实现效果,而且分析了部分源代码,使读者不仅知其然还知其所以然。读者可通过本书快速掌握实时日志处理方法,并搭建自己的数据分析系统。本书分为三大部分,共19章。第一部分“Logstash”介绍Logstash的安装与配置、场景示例、性能与测试、扩展方案、源码解析、插件开发等;第二部分“Elasticsearch”介绍Elasticsearch的架构原理、数据接口用例、性能优化、测试和扩展方案、映射与模板的定制、监控方案等;第三部分“Kibana”介绍Kibana 3和Kibana 4的特点对比,并分别讲解了Kibana 3和Kibana 4的配置、案例与源代码解析。


书籍真实打分

  • 故事情节:7分

  • 人物塑造:8分

  • 主题深度:5分

  • 文字风格:8分

  • 语言运用:4分

  • 文笔流畅:6分

  • 思想传递:7分

  • 知识深度:8分

  • 知识广度:5分

  • 实用性:4分

  • 章节划分:8分

  • 结构布局:7分

  • 新颖与独特:7分

  • 情感共鸣:5分

  • 引人入胜:8分

  • 现实相关:8分

  • 沉浸感:7分

  • 事实准确性:4分

  • 文化贡献:8分


网站评分

  • 书籍多样性:9分

  • 书籍信息完全性:7分

  • 网站更新速度:6分

  • 使用便利性:4分

  • 书籍清晰度:5分

  • 书籍格式兼容性:4分

  • 是否包含广告:6分

  • 加载速度:4分

  • 安全性:6分

  • 稳定性:7分

  • 搜索功能:8分

  • 下载便捷性:9分


下载点评

  • 在线转格式(535+)
  • 赞(626+)
  • 愉快的找书体验(649+)
  • 内涵好书(551+)
  • 无水印(216+)
  • 微信读书(157+)
  • 不亏(154+)
  • 可以购买(57+)

下载评价

  • 网友 宓***莉: ( 2024-12-24 19:24:27 )

    不仅速度快,而且内容无盗版痕迹。

  • 网友 步***青: ( 2025-01-16 02:43:05 )

    。。。。。好

  • 网友 方***旋: ( 2025-01-16 04:12:01 )

    真的很好,里面很多小说都能搜到,但就是收费的太多了

  • 网友 康***溪: ( 2025-01-02 17:10:10 )

    强烈推荐!!!

  • 网友 孙***美: ( 2025-01-11 03:32:00 )

    加油!支持一下!不错,好用。大家可以去试一下哦

  • 网友 饶***丽: ( 2025-01-10 18:11:25 )

    下载方式特简单,一直点就好了。

  • 网友 养***秋: ( 2024-12-26 14:37:02 )

    我是新来的考古学家

  • 网友 谭***然: ( 2025-01-05 20:14:55 )

    如果不要钱就好了

  • 网友 陈***秋: ( 2024-12-28 20:19:37 )

    不错,图文清晰,无错版,可以入手。

  • 网友 寇***音: ( 2025-01-14 06:18:32 )

    好,真的挺使用的!

  • 网友 融***华: ( 2025-01-07 15:30:34 )

    下载速度还可以

  • 网友 郗***兰: ( 2025-01-17 04:59:27 )

    网站体验不错

  • 网友 訾***雰: ( 2025-01-16 00:41:45 )

    下载速度很快,我选择的是epub格式

  • 网友 游***钰: ( 2025-01-06 20:20:40 )

    用了才知道好用,推荐!太好用了

  • 网友 益***琴: ( 2025-01-06 07:18:37 )

    好书都要花钱,如果要学习,建议买实体书;如果只是娱乐,看看这个网站,对你来说,是很好的选择。


随机推荐